The number of candidates running for the 2023/2024 Board of Directors is equal to the open positions, the election is considered closed and the following candidates are elected to the 2023/2024 Board of Directors by acclamation:

Dr. Angelica Seto – Secretary
Dr. J.R. Franco – Director
Dr. Caron Holmes – Director
Dr. Evin Worthington – Director

Congratulations to our new Board members! Please take a moment to scroll down and meet your new Secretary and Directors.

Secretary

Angelica Seto

Angelica Seto, DDS

Dr. Angelica Seto received her training at Texas A & M College of Dentistry after completing her undergraduate degree in biology at the University of North Texas. She owns a private practice in the Park Hill neighborhood of Denver, CO. Dr. Seto currently serves as a director on the Metro Denver Dental Society board. She has also volunteered her time over the past few years on a number of committees, served as chair for the Colorado Dental Association New Dentist Council in 2020-2021, and has served as a delegate for the Colorado Dental Association’s House of Delegates for three consecutive years. This year she will be an alternate delegate for the American Dental Association House of Delegates. Through her years of service, Dr. Seto has shown a true passion for organized dentistry and would be happy to continue serving in any capacity.

Dr. J.R. Franco, DDS

Dr. J.R. Franco works at Peak Vista, a community health center that exists to provide exceptional, affordable care to underserved patients. Spending most of his life in Tennessee, J.R. moved to Colorado in 2011. As a pediatric dentist, he has served many children facing challenging home and financial situations, and J.R.’s hope is that all children understand that they can rise above any obstacle to achieve their dreams. When not at work, he spends much of his time with his two kids, playing video games and cooking. This will be Dr. Franco’s third term on the MDDS Board of Directors. 

Dr. Caron Holmes

Caron Holmes, DDS, MS

Dr. Caron Holmes graduated from the University of Colorado School of Dental Medicine in 2000. She served in the United States Air Force as a general dentist from 2000-2003, completing an Advanced Education in General Dentistry residency program. Dr. Holmes has been practicing in the west metro Denver since 2003 and joined Holmes Family Dentistry in 2007. In 2016, she completed a Masters program at the University of Southern California in Orofacial Pain and Oral Medicine. Dr. Holmes also achieved Diplomate status with the American Board of Orofacial Pain in 2017. She has served on the MDDS Finance Committee since 2022 and is embracing the opportunity to play a more active role in MDDS. This will be Dr. Holmes first term as a director.

Evin Worthington, DDS

Dr. Evin Worthington graduated from the University of Colorado School of Dental Medicine in 2016 and completed her General Practice Residency in 2017. She has been an active member of both the CDA and MDDS since 2013, serving on the MDDS Board of Directors for the past two years and the CDA New Dentist Council for the past six years. She currently practices in a small office in Lowry where she provides comprehensive and cosmetic dentistry for her patients. In her free time, she enjoys cycling, hiking, yoga and petting random dogs. Dr. Worthington is honored to represent her colleagues for a second term on the MDDS Board of Directors.  

2023 – 2024 MDDS Bylaws Changes

Changes to the MDDS bylaws are proposed for a member vote. Current and revised versions are posted at mddsdentist.com in the About section.

These changes make the document gender-neutral and allow for ballot notifications to be sent electronically only except in instances where a change to the Constitution is proposed. In these cases, both a mailed piece and an electronic notification will be sent to all members. 

Subsequently, the Bylaws Committee and the MDDS Board of Directors have approved the proposed changes.

ABOUT MDDS

The Metro Denver Dental Society is a not-for-profit component society of the American Dental Association and the Colorado Dental Association.

The MDDS is an ADA CERP Recognized Provider. ADA CERP is a service of the American Dental Association to assist dental professionals in identifying quality providers of continuing dental education. ADA CERP does not approve or endorse individual courses or instructors, nor does it imply acceptance of credit hours by boards of dentistry. MDDS designates courses for the number of CE hours listed with each course. MDDS credits are approved by the AGD for Fellowship and Mastership credits.
